Brief Summary

Adjuvant use of fibrin glue (FG) in the fistula tract has been shown to promote closure of low-output enterocutaneous fistulas (ECFs). The primary objectives of this study are to compare the clinical ...

Eligibility Criteria

Inclusion

  • Patients with a single tubular ECF
  • Low output volume (\<200 ml/24h)
  • Tract length \>2cm
  • Tract diameter \< 1cm

Exclusion

  • Cancer-infiltrated fistula
  • Abscess
  • Foreign bodies
  • Distal bowel obstruction
  • Inflammatory Bowel Disease
